Applicant's summary and conclusion

Conclusions:
The melting point of R-Pantolactone was determined to be 90.4 °C.
Executive summary:

The melting point of R-Pantolactone was determined to be 90.4 °C which is equal to 363.6 K

using the thermal analysis (DSC).The atmospheric pressure during the measurements was 99.2 kPa.
